With over 40 years of experience, Storey Wrecker Service Inc. is one of the leading names in the towing industry, serving its customers in the Tulsa metropolitan area. Based in Tulsa, Okla., the firm has towed for agencies, such as AAA, Tulsa police department, Tulsa Fire Department, Broken Arrow Police Department, Broken Arrow Fire Department, Oklahoma Highway Patrol, Tulsa county sheriff, and all dealerships, body shops in the Tulsa area. The company has state-of-the-art dispatching system and surveillance system. The unit is equipped with two-way radios for constant communication with the fleet. Its services include heavy recovery, air bag recovery, livestock removal and refrigerated cargo removal. The firm received the American Tow man Ace Award in 2006 and 2007.
Partial Data by Infogroup (c) 2024. All rights reserved.
Partial Data by Foursquare.